@happychick53 as mentioned above, the user will not be able to manage the Bluetooth connection on the phone. Any attempt to pair a fitbit tracker through the phones Bluetooth will be rejected by the tracker and a message to use the (Fitbit) app  

On the phone open the fitbit app, eventually the fitbit app will ask for permission to pair/connect the tracker to the phone. 

 

You received this message because you where not using the Fitbit App. This also goes for every Low Energy Bluetooth device, like body scales, smart thermostats, smart lights, tile trackers, etc

After 2 days of trying everything, I resolved the issue with the following:

1. Open the Fitbit app.

2. Click Today

3. Click Profile

4. Unpair any device.

5. Click Add Devive.

6. Try Sync then.
